Node.js全程实例
上QQ阅读APP看书,第一时间看更新

1.5 Node.js开发平台WebStorm配置

前文介绍的Sublime Text 3其实是一款轻量级的代码编辑器,如果读者打算选择一款平台级别的开发工具,这里推荐大家使用jetBrains公司的WebStorm软件。WebStorm是JavaScript集成开发平台中针对性最强、功能最完善且简单易学的一款重量级开发平台,因其具有强大的代码管理和调试功能,所以非常适合开发大型的Web项目。下面我们简单介绍一下WebStorm的配置及使用过程。

首先,读者可以从jetBrains的官方网址(http://www.jetbrains.com/)下载WebStorm的试用版(30-day),具体下载页面如图1.16所示。

如图1.16中的箭头和标识所示,默认下载了最新版的WebStorm 2018.3.5安装包。软件的安装过程很简单,安装成功后双击桌面上的“WebStorm 2018”快捷图标,就可以打开WebStorm平台,具体界面如图1.17所示。

图1.16 jetBrains WebStorm官方下载页面

图1.17 WebStorm平台操作界面

如图1.17中的标识所示,WebStorm操作界面主要包括“工程项目目录”窗口、“代码文件”窗口和“运行、调试和控制台输出”窗口等。下面我们通过一个简单的代码实例介绍如何使用WebStorm开发Node程序。

首先,在“工程项目目录窗口”中通过右键打开新建文件菜单,然后选择新建JavaScript文件菜单项,就会打开如图1.18所示的新建窗口。

如图1.18中的标识所示,输入新建的JavaScript文件名后,继续单击OK按钮就可以了。下面我们通过一个简单的Node程序代码实例进行操作演示。

图1.18 WebStorm平台操作(新建JavaScript文件)

【代码1-1】(详见源代码目录ch01-node-hello.js文件)

【代码分析】

• 这段代码实现了一个基本的Node服务器程序。

• 第04行代码通过require指令引入了“http”模块。

• 第08~11行代码通过createServer()方法创建了一个Node服务器实例,然后通过response参数向浏览器中输出文本内容。

• 第12行代码通过console.log()方法向控制台中输出了日志信息。

然后,通过单击菜单栏中的“运行(Run)”或“调试(Debug)”命令按钮,就可以通过运行方式或调试方式执行该Node程序,具体如图1.19所示。

图1.19 WebStorm平台操作(运行Node程序)

Node程序运行后,就可以在“运行、调试和控制台输出”中查看输出的日志信息,如图1.20所示。

图1.20 WebStorm平台操作(查看输出的日志信息)

由于本例Node代码实现的是一个简单的服务器,因此需要先通过Node命令运行该程序,才可以在浏览器地址栏中通过输入定义好的服务器地址(http://127.0.0.1:3000/)打开页面进行测试,如图1.21和图1.22所示。

图1.21 WebStorm平台操作(运行Node程序)

图1.22 WebStorm平台操作(浏览器测试)

以上就是通过WebStorm开发平台的配置及使用Node程序的基本过程。